"Surprisingly...." We have achieved this twice now, in the past 2 weeks.
My 3 nieces, my mother and I, went to watch, Transylvania 2 in 3D at Vue cinema 2 weeks ago. I used a meerkat voucher on my 2 nieces. I asked if I could use another meerkat voucher for my niece and I, and allow my mother to get in free with my CEA card. I said I would gladly buy an adult ticket. The cashier said, "I will do one better for you" I will put you through as student. So we paid for 2 child tickets, 2 of us got in free with meerkat vouchers and my mum got in free with CEA card. Saved a Hell of a lot of money!!
Last week we went to watch, Song Of The Sea at the Belmont cinema. They charge £4 a ticket for ANYBODY, on a Saturday morning kids films. I also had two Buy 1 get 1 free vouchers as well. Same thing again, I asked if can combine the vouchers with the CEA card and he said "yes". So we got 5 tickets for the price of 2. £8 instead of £20. A saving of £12.0
